Awka, Anambra State – Dr. Nonye Soludo, wife of the Anambra State Governor, today led a “Healthy Living Walk” across communities in the state, reiterating her call for residents to prioritize physical fitness and healthy eating habits for disease prevention and overall well-being. The walk, which commenced in Aroma, Awka, saw a diverse turnout of government officials, health workers, students, and enthusiastic residents.
The initiative is part of Dr. Soludo’s ongoing “Healthy Living with Nonye Soludo” campaign, which champions physically fit, safe, healthy, and secure homes and communities throughout Anambra State.
Promoting Physical Fitness and Healthy Habits
The health walk on Saturday, October 18, 2025, wound through major streets in the state capital and into various communities, serving as a vibrant advocacy platform. Participants engaged in the long-distance walk, accompanied by aerobic sessions and wellness talks facilitated by medical professionals.
Speaking after the exercise, Dr. Soludo expressed delight at the increasing embrace of physical activity across Anambra communities, emphasizing that exercise should be viewed as medicine for healing and well-being. She highlighted that physical activity is a crucial preventive measure against lifestyle-related ailments such as cardiovascular issues, hypertension, diabetes, and obesity.
The “Healthy Living with Nonye Soludo” Vision
Dr. Nonye Soludo, who personalizes the message by starting her own day with a walkout, underscored the initiative’s goal to embed regular physical exercise and healthy eating as core components of daily life. Her campaign, which has been active for several years, focuses on good nutrition, environmental cleanliness, basic life skills, and sound morals. It also includes forming “Healthy Living Clubs” in primary and secondary schools to instill these values in younger generations.
“Health is the greatest wealth, and a healthy body is the foundation of a productive life,” Dr. Soludo stated, urging residents to embrace simple habits like walking, stretching, and consuming healthy meals as practical steps toward overall well-being. She also advocated for cutting down on processed foods and embracing backyard farming for natural sustenance.
